New-look Pakistan train at Edgbaston ahead of third Test

Pakistan’s newly reshuffled Test team held a training session at Edgbaston Cricket Stadium in Birmingham ahead of the third and final Test against England, set to begin on September 9.

The session came after a major shake-up of the squad following heavy defeats at Leeds and Lord’s. Under the captaincy of Babar Azam, the Green Shirts are now looking to end the tour with at least a consolation win.

England, on the other hand, will look to complete a 3-0 series whitewash, drawing confidence from Joe Root’s strong form with the bat.

Under the supervision of head coach Mike Hesson and his coaching staff, the players took part in batting and bowling net practice, along with fitness and fielding drills.

Saim Ayub featured in the session alongside new entrants Muhammad Imran Junior, Saad Baig, and Razaullah.

The Test squad will have a rest day tomorrow before resuming preparations for the third Test.
